Odd Noises Originating From Unit

When an AC system starts making unusual noises, it often signals potential issues that may require immediate attention. Typical noises include clattering, which may suggest detached parts, or whistling, suggesting a coolant escape. A grinding noise could point to engine issues, while a buzzing sound may signify electrical issues. These sounds not only disrupt comfort but can also result in greater harm if ignored. Homeowners should pay matching information attention to these warnings and consider consulting a skilled expert to diagnose and address the underlying problems. Prompt maintenance can avoid additional issues and ensure the unit functions properly, preserving a comfortable living environment year-round. Disregarding these sounds may result in expensive fixes down the line.

Inconsistent Temperature Production

Unusual sounds from an air conditioning system can often precede other signs of trouble, such as inconsistent temperature output. Homeowners may observe that certain rooms feel hotter or colder than others, indicating that the system is not distributing air evenly. Additionally, it may take longer for the unit to reach the desired temperature, causing unease. If the thermostat settings do not align with the actual room temperature, this discrepancy can signal an underlying issue. Checking for blocked vents or dirty filters is essential, as these factors can contribute to temperature inconsistencies. Regular maintenance and prompt attention to these signs can help guarantee the air conditioning system operates efficiently, providing a comfortable living environment all year.

Growing Electricity Bills

Homeowners often detect a sudden spike in their energy bills, which can signal that the air conditioning unit needs attention. The increase in energy use is commonly attributed to several underlying problems, such as dirty filters, coolant leaks, or malfunctioning components. These problems make the system function more, in order to achieve the desired temperatures, causing higher operational costs. It is important for homeowners to keep an eye on their energy bills regularly and compare them against prior months or years for any discrepancies. Furthermore, strange noises or reduced cooling efficiency can be another sign that maintenance are necessary. Addressing these problems promptly can both restore efficiency and prevent larger issues and expenses down the line, ensuring a pleasant living space all year long.

Speedy Fixes for Common AC Problems

Regular maintenance checks can help prevent many problems, but even properly maintained air conditioning systems can experience issues. Homeowners may encounter typical problems such as insufficient cooling, strange noises, or constant cycling. A simple solution for inadequate cooling often involves examining the thermostat configuration and ensuring they are adjusted properly. Additionally, cleaning and inspecting the air filters can enhance airflow and efficiency.

For unusual sounds, homeowners should first check the unit for loose components or debris. Securing bolts and clearing blockages can reduce many acoustic issues. If the AC continually switches on and off, examining the compressor and testing refrigerant levels can provide solutions.

Ultimately, maintaining the outdoor unit clear of debris can boost overall functionality. While these quick remedies can tackle immediate problems, consulting a professional for recurring issues is wise to stop further damage.

How to Extend the Life of Your AC System

A properly serviced air conditioning system can last much longer, ensuring comfort for homeowners throughout the years. Regular care is critical; this includes replacing filters every one to three months to promote efficient airflow. Professional inspections should occur at least once a year to identify potential issues early.

Maintaining a debris-free outdoor unit, including leaves and dirt removal, helps sustain peak performance. Homeowners should also confirm that vents and registers remain open to allow proper air circulation throughout the home.

Additionally, adjusting the thermostat to a moderate temperature can decrease strain on the system. Installing a programmable thermostat allows for better energy management.

Finally, installing a surge protector can safeguard the unit from power damage. By adhering to these methods, homeowners can greatly extend the lifespan of their air conditioning systems while experiencing a pleasant living environment.

How much Does Air Conditioning Care Generally Charge?

Air conditioning maintenance typically runs around $75 and $200 per visit, depending on circumstances like system type and service provider. Regular maintenance can prolong the device's lifespan and enhance efficiency, ultimately reducing on energy costs.

What Are the Signs of a Coolant Leak?

Symptoms of a refrigerant leak display hissing noises, weakened cooling ability, icy coil conditions, and soaring utility costs. These markers suggest a demand for professional inspection to prevent escalating damage to the air conditioning system.

How Frequently Should I Replace My AC Air Filter?

Air filters typically need changing every one to three months, based on usage and the category of filter. Consistent upkeep optimizes air quality and system efficiency, eventually preserving the lifespan of the air conditioning unit.

What's the Typical Lifespan of an Air Conditioning Unit?

The standard operational lifespan of an air conditioning unit typically falls between 15 to 20 years, based on upkeep, usage, and model quality. Regular servicing is able to extend its durability, maintaining top-tier efficiency throughout its operational life.
